- [ ] Audit-log viewer (Ledgerpane) — confirm redaction rules applied to actor fields before pagination, not after; verify the export path honors the same filter chain as the on-screen view; check that retention cutoffs are enforced server-side. Reviewer must diff the query planner output against the previous release to catch any index regressions. No schema migrations in this release. Sign off only after the staging smoke run passes, then verify the run against the build token recorded below.

build token for tajeg-bajep: htk14_409ba9df6b8acb

## Changelog — Changed Defaults

ParcelPing webhook defaults changed this sprint. Retry backoff now exponential (was fixed 30s). Max delivery attempts dropped from 12 to 6 after the Drossel depot incident flooded consumers. Payloads now default to compact JSON; verbose mode is opt-in. Signature header is mandatory — unsigned subscribers were dropped Tuesday. Timeout per delivery lowered to 8s. No action needed unless you run a custom consumer. Current defaults shipped to all regions are listed below.

config for fafog-bahof:
ULAWYN_HOST=ulawyn.tolvaqsys.internal
ULAWYN_PORT=5000

Subject: Handing off RateMirror — quick notes

Hey team,

I'm passing the RateMirror rate-parity checker over to Priya's rotation starting Monday. For support folks: the scraper runs hourly, and if a hotel partner reports stale parity alerts, it's almost always the cache — just trigger a manual refresh from the admin panel. Escalate to release-eng only if the refresh fails twice. Hotfixes go out through the usual pipeline, and anything you push needs to be signed or the deployer will bounce it. The current deploy key is below.

deploy key for yadup-badug: bky6_rLH3qD

## Step 2: Regenerate the static-analysis baseline

Heads up, support folks — after upgrading to Lintgrove 4, customers will see a flood of "new" findings unless they regenerate their baseline file. That's expected: the old baseline format isn't readable anymore. Walk them through running the regen command from the repo root and committing the result. If they skip this, CI goes red on everything. The analyzer needs to be pointed at the right profile first, and the settings it expects are these.

deployment values, yageg-hahig:
WENAEL_HOST=wenael.tolvaqlabs.internal
WENAEL_PORT=4000